Developmental Interventions for Biologically At-Risk Infants at HomeUniversity of Delaware There has been a dramatic reduction in mortality rates for premature/low birthweight infants. Surviving infants are at increased developmental risk. Efforts to enhance the development of infants have taken many forms. Experimental studies investigating the effects of home-based early intervention are reviewed in this article. Implications are drawn for early interventionists.
